Salmon Zukushi
These looks like art. It is too beautiful to eat. I am not very fond of sashimi but this salmon sashimi tasted wonderful & melts in my mouth. All their salmon are air-flown in daily to ensure freshness.
Trio Carpaccio
These contains Hokkaido scallop, maguro and salmon sashimi in tangy sauce.
Mini Chirashi Don
This is perfect for those on diet and wants portion-control without missing out the delicious Japanese cuisine. This is an assorted sashimi in sushi rice.
Unagi Bibinba
This is one of the favorite that night. This is a grilled eel with shredded egg and assorted vegetables with subtly charred rice and miso soup. This one is so yummy, we can help but add a few spoonful more into our plates.
Otah Katsu
Sakae Sushi is not mainly Japanese but more of a Japanese fusion. So this Otah Katsu is something that Singaporeans would love. I am so loving it too. It is a crispy breaded oath made of chunky mackerel fish.
Sakae Don
This one is perfect for sharing. Their rice is enriched with Vitamin E for added health benefits.

Green Mango Salad
Green mango is my favourite fruit next to pomelo. I love anything sour. This salad is just perfect for me. I can finish the whole plate myself.
Khao Neua Phat Krapow
This is stir-fried minced beef with Thai basil served with rice. I love this one. I keep getting a fork full of this stir-fried beef. It was not too spicy for me which I like.
Poo Phat Pong Kari
This is a soft-shelled crab with egg and onion curry. It was very soft. This is my housemate;s go-to dish in Thai Express.
Kanom Pang Na Kung
This is prawn toast. It comes with a Thai sauce. If you know me, I love food with dipping sauce.
Ta Kor
This was the first dessert of the night in Thai Express. This is the famous Thai fragrant panda jelly with coconut custard. This is Little Miss Honey- approved.
Man Cheam
This is steamed sweet tapioca in coconut milk. I have never tasted tapioca cooked like this before and I must say, I liked it.
Thai Chendol (Chilled)
It was unfortunate that I wasn’t able to try the Malaysian chendol in Kuala Lumpur but I got try the Thai Chendol. It quite similar to the Philippines’ HaloHalo. This a sweetened ice dessert with fragrant jackfruit slices, colorful strains of chendol, chewy flour with rich coconut milk and traditional Thai palm sugar.
